Why Aquarium Weight Matters
Fishkeeping physics are unrelenting. Water Calculator Aquarium weighs around 8.34 pounds per gallon (or roughly 1 kg per liter) at room temperature. When multiplying that by hundreds of gallons, the numbers intensify quickly.
Positioning a heavy tank on an unsupported floor can result in:
Sagging floorboards: Causing doors to jam and furnishings to tilt.Structural failure: In serious cases, flooring joists can break, resulting in catastrophic collapses.Tank stress: If a floor droops even a fraction of an inch, the aquarium stand can twist, putting uneven pressure on the glass seams and causing devastating leaks.Components That Make Up Total Aquarium Weight
When using a weight of aquarium calculator, one must represent more than simply the water. The overall "wet weight" is a cumulative overall of numerous elements:
The Empty Tank (Glass or Acrylic): The heavier the glass and the bigger the dimensions, the more the empty enclosure weighs. Rimless, thick-glass tanks are especially heavier than basic framed tanks.Water: Always calculated at approximately 8.34 pounds per gallon. Note that displacement by rocks and driftwood minimizes water volume slightly, but thick decors can add their own weight.Substrate: Sand, gravel, and aqusoil add considerable weight. A deep sand bed can quickly add 50 to 100 pounds to a medium-sized tank.Hardscape: Heavy Seiryu stone, dragon rock, and large pieces of waterlogged driftwood include significant mass.Stand and Equipment: While these aren't inside the tank, their weight needs to be supported by the flooring together with the tank. Sump filters filled with water likewise add substantial weight beneath the screen.Requirement Aquarium Sizes and Estimated Weights

How to Calculate Aquarium Weight Manually
For those who want to run the numbers themselves, a basic formula can be applied.
Action 1: Calculate Water Volume
If the tank's measurements are known in inches:₤ ₤ \ text Volume in Gallons = \ frac \ text Length \ times \ text Width \ times \ text Height 231 ₤ ₤
Step 2: Multiply Water by Weight
₤ ₤ \ text Water Weight = \ text Gallons \ times 8.34 \ text lbs ₤ ₤
Step 3: Add Substrate and HardscapeSubstrate: Estimate 1 pound per pound of sand/gravel, or compute volume (cubic feet) multiplied by roughly 90-- 100 pounds per cubic foot for damp gravel.Rocks/Wood: Weigh them on a household scale before placing them in the tank, or price quote based on density.Step 4: Factor in the Tank and Stand
Inspect the maker's requirements for the empty weight of the glass aquarium and the aquarium stand, then include everything together.
Floor Load Limits: Can Your Home Handle It?
The majority of contemporary domestic homes are built to basic architectural codes. Understanding these limitations assists figure out where an aquarium can securely go.
Upper Floors: Typically crafted to support a "live load" of 30 to 40 pounds per square foot. Ground Floors/ Slabs: Built directly on concrete, ground floorings can normally handle almost any standard aquarium size without structural reinforcement.Tips for Placing Tanks Safely on Upper Floors:Perpendicular to Joists: Always run long tanks perpendicular to the floor joists below them. This distributes the weight across several joists instead of overloading simply one.Near Load-Bearing Walls: Placing a heavy tank near an exterior wall or a load-bearing interior wall supplies optimal structural support, as these areas are crafted to carry weight down to the structure.Spread the Footprint: A broader stand distributes weight over a larger area, minimizing pounds-per-square-foot pressure.Summary Checklist Before Buying Your Next Tank
